Nottingham Street is made up of colourful Victorian terraces and is situated in a hugely popular part of Bristol, just on the fringe of Victoria Park and in close proximity to the city centre and being a ten minute walk to Temple Meads, the area is ideal for commuters, both within Bristol and to the cities beyond, whilst retaining the feel of a quiet peaceful park location. For families with school age children, there is a choice of the excellent local primary schools at Victoria Park, St Mary Redcliffe and Marksbury Road along with a great choice of nurseries, such as Windmill Hill City Farm & Redcliffe. Within easy walking distance are gastro-pubs such as the Star and Dove, one of the best beer gardens in Bristol at The Victoria Park, cafes such as the Corner Stores and Sundial Kitchen, bakeries such as The Park Bakery and many other shops and restaurants along the Wells Road. Only a short bike ride away are the music venues, theatres, cocktail bars, and other amenities of North Street in Southville, Wapping Wharf, and the City Centre. For those looking for green space, there are few, if any, better places in Bristol. Victoria Park itself offers approximately 50 acres of large open space with fantastic views of the city. There are 2 child’s play areas, a skate park, an adult exercise park, a café, basketball courts, a bowling green, a tennis court and a marked running route for joggers. Perrett’s Park, with its beautiful views, is only half a kilometre away & is the perfect spot to watch the balloons float by whilst the Northern Slopes on the other side has the feel of a secret nature reserve & is the perfect spot to go foraging!
